General Authorisations in terms of section 39 of the National Water Act, 1998 and in terms of section 21(c) and (i).

This Notice of the Director-General of the Department of Water and Sanitation, authorised in terms of section 63 of the National Water Act 36 of 1998, does generally authorise, subject to the provisions contained in this Notice, all persons or any category of persons to use water in terms of section 39(1) of the National Water Act 36 of 1998 for uses specified in section 21 (c) or section 21 (i). This General Authorisation replaces the need for a water user to apply for a licence under section 40 of the National Water Act 36 of 1998, provided that the water use is within the limits and conditions of this General Authorisation. Uses covered by paragraph (c) and (i) are about altering watercourses and its flow. This Notice does not apply to specified water uses, for example for wetlands. It also specifies of lawful owners or occupiers of land in respect of waterworks or water use on that land, sets out conditions for water uses as contemplated in section 21 including rehabilitation of wetlands, record keeping, reporting and monitoring, rules for new water users, and inspections.

This Notice is valid from the date that this notice comes into effect for a period of 20 (twenty) years unless- (a) it is replaced or amended by another general authorisation; or (b) the period is extended for a further period by Notice in the Gazette.
